Offers
- SouthState Bank offers a $400 bonus when you open a new business checking account and meet the following requirements:
- Use promo code LEVELUP
- Complete one of the following:
- Make at least 15 debit card purchases/payments, OR
- Have cumulative ACH credits of at least $5,000.
- You can get another $600:
- Get an additional $200 with $50,000 or more in your new business checking account at the end of the 90-day qualifying period
- Get an extra $200 plus simplify and secure your business cash flow operations when you sign up for Southern State’s Treasury Management service
- Earn an additional $200 when you choose one of our industry-leading payment device options through Southern State Merchant Services and process $200 in transactions to your new business checking account
Fine Press
- Promotional offer applies to new business checking accounts (excluding IOTA/IOLTA and Association Checking) opened during the promotional period with promo code SB400. To open an account at a branch location, a minimum deposit of $50 is required. Location and type of business restrictions may apply and offer not available to employees of SouthState Bank, NA or its affiliates. Offer is limited to one per business, may not be combined with any other checking or business deposit offer, or reproduced, purchased, sold, transferred or traded. SouthState reserves the right to modify or discontinue the offer at any time without notice.
- Eligibility and Qualifications: To receive the $400 bonus, you must meet the following criteria:
At account opening, the business cannot have another business/commercial checking account in the Southern State, or have had a business/commercial checking account in the Southern State in the past 12 months. - Within 90 calendar days of the account opening date or the next business day if opened on a non-business day, you must have:
- – 15 or more debit card purchases/payments posted and cleared from the account; OR
- – Cumulative ACH credits of at least $5,000. (Note: Domestic account transfers, mobile deposits, debit card deposits, and deposits made at a bank location or ATM do not qualify as an ACH credit for purposes of this promotion.
- Eligibility and Qualifications: To receive the $400 bonus, you must meet the following criteria:
- Your account must be open with no changes to product type (eg Small Business Checking, Gold Business Checking, Community Checking, Commercial Checking, etc.) at the time of payment.
- Promotional Bonus Payment: If you meet all of the eligibility and qualifications above, we will post the $400 bonus to your account within 2 business days of the end of the 90 calendar day qualifying period. The bonus will be reported to the relevant tax authorities as required by law or regulation.
